Embark on an unforgettable journey through the opulent world of Versailles with the *Versailles Guide de Visite Allemand*, your indispensable companion to the Sun King’s magnificent palace and gardens. This comprehensive guide, written entirely in German, is meticulously crafted to provide German-speaking visitors with an enriching and insightful experience of this iconic landmark. More than just a collection of facts and figures, this guide delves into the rich history of Versailles, from its humble beginnings as Louis XIII’s hunting lodge to its transformation into the dazzling center of French power and culture under Louis XIV. Explore the Palace’s iconic Hall of Mirrors, wander through the lavishly decorated state apartments, and discover the secrets behind the construction and design of this architectural masterpiece. The *Versailles Guide de Visite Allemand* extends beyond the Palace walls, guiding you through the expansive and breathtaking gardens. Uncover the symbolism behind the fountains, discover hidden groves, and admire the meticulously manicured lawns. Learn about the gardeners and landscape architects who shaped these stunning grounds, and understand the role the gardens played in courtly life. This guide also provides practical information to enhance your visit. Inside, you’ll find detailed maps of the Palace and gardens, suggested itineraries to help you make the most of your time, and valuable tips on navigating the crowds and avoiding long lines. It also sheds light on the historical figures who shaped Versailles like Louis XIV himself, Marie Antoinette and other notable characters.
